    Remote windows isn't an on/off option like most of the VAG-COM settings. V-Checker may let you do it - Balkanac has one I think.
    The KVW100 reprograms the central locking system to tie in the windows as far as I know. Otherwise you'd have to start editing the system codes, in HEX, manually!
